How they compare
Estonia currently reports 4.6 against 0.4 in Türkiye, a difference of 4.2.
That makes Estonia's figure about 11.5 times Türkiye's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2012 it was Türkiye ahead.
Estonia ranks 4th and Türkiye ranks 7th of 37 countries.
Estonia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
